CM Maryam Nawaz Approves Recruitment of Interns for Punjab School Teachers

The Punjab government has officially sanctioned the Punjab School Teacher Interns Recruitment, with the goal of enhancing educational standards in government schools. This pivotal initiative was announced at a recent cabinet meeting presided over by Chief Minister Maryam Nawaz in Lahore. The program aims to offer new opportunities for aspiring educators while addressing the staffing requirements in schools throughout the province.

Transportation and Commuter-Friendly Decisions

In a move favoring daily commuters, the cabinet dismissed fare increases for electric buses in Multan, Rawalpindi, and Lahore. Instead, funds were allocated to the Punjab Transport Company to expand electric bus depots in major cities. This initiative promotes sustainable urban transportation and bolsters the expanding e-bus network in the province.

Environmental and Consumer Protection Initiatives

The cabinet has reallocated funds to the Green Pakistan Program, which promotes environmental conservation throughout Punjab. Furthermore, the Punjab Consumer Protection Act was strengthened by delegating powers to assistant commissioners, district consumer protection councils, and assistant directors (legal) to ensure effective enforcement at the local level.
